"Amethyst"
Purple · Spring
🧠 Psychology
Color of mystery and creativity. Evokes luxury, spirituality and originality.
✨ Uses
Luxury, beauty, spirituality, creative tech, gaming.
Tip
Amethyst pairs ideally with #F7F5F0 (off-white) and a neutral background for a modern, readable result.
